A study was conducted to determine the effectiveness of interval training (alternating between walking and running at a fast pace) on running speed. A sample of n = 9 runners improved their speed on 5K runs after the training by an average of MD = 1.58 minutes with sD = .61. If we want to construct a 90% confidence interval for the population mean difference, what t-values should be used.

Segregation of Duties

A risk management and control strategy that divides tasks among different people to reduce the risk of fraud or error.

Cash Register

A cash register is a mechanical or electronic device for registering and calculating transactions at a point of sale, equipped with a drawer for storing cash.

Independent Internal Verification

The audit process within an organization where transactions and processes are reviewed by a person not involved in their execution, aimed at enhancing accuracy and reliability.

Reconciling Bank Statement

The process of ensuring the amounts on a bank statement match the corresponding amounts in a company's financial records.
